    <title>2017 (11) TMI 1991 - ITAT AMRITSAR</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=301557</link>
    <description>The Tribunal directed re-adjudication by the Assessing Officer to determine the exact year liabilities were written off and benefits obtained under Section 41(1) of the Income Tax Act. The appeal was allowed for statistical purposes, setting aside the addition of Rs. 27,29,325 pending fresh adjudication.</description>
